Croatia's Sept CPI Falls 0.2% M/M, Up 1.0% Y/Y - Table

Oct 14, 2009, 4:11:37 PMArticle by Kire Nedelkovski

October 14 (SeeNews) - Croatia's September consumer price inflation slowed to 1.0% year-on-year from 1.5% in August, the State Statistics Bureau said on Wednesday.

Month-on-month, Croatia's consumer prices fell by 0.2% in September, after falling 0.1% in August.

Details follow (pct change):

CPI Sept'09 Aug'09 Sept'08
month-on-month -0.2 -0.1 +0.2
year-on-year +1.0 +1.5 +6.4

CPI - breakdown by sector (pct change):

m/m y/y
Food, soft drinks -0.5 -0.9
Alcoholic drinks, tobacco -1.4 +13.8
Clothing, footwear +6.3 +2.1
Rent, water, fuels, power 0 +3.4
Furniture, equipment -0.3 +1.9
Health +0.4 +17.6
Transport -1.7 -7.0
Communication +0.1 -0.1
Recreation, entertainment -2.3 +1.5
Education +0.8 +2.4
Catering, accommodation services -3.2 +3.1
Miscellaneous goods, services +0.1 +3.4
